Cluster studies of the electronic structure of Cu-O chains in high-temperature superconductors

The electronic structure of copper-oxygen chains present in the crystal structure of high-temperature superconductors typified by YBa/sub 2/Cu/sub 3/O/sub 7/ is investigated by means of self-consistent local-spin-density calculations for a cluster of Ba/sub 4/Cu/sub 2/O/sub 7/ in different charge states. No magnetic moments are found on the Cu ions. The nature of the chemical bonding in the cluster is discussed on the basis of the calculated charge density.
